Hungrybox Claims Third Summit Championship Title at Smash Summit 9

Juan “Hungrybox” DeBiedma has once again proven his dominance in the Super Smash Bros. Melee scene by winning his third championship title at Smash Summit 9. The event took place from November 21st to 24th in Los Angeles, California.

A Victory for the Smash Prodigy

Hungrybox, recognized as one of the greatest Melee players of all time, showcased his exceptional skills throughout the tournament. Using Jigglypuff, his signature character, he triumphed over some of the toughest competitors, securing his place as the victor. With this victory, Hungrybox now joins the elite group of players who have claimed the title of three-time Summit champion.

A Fierce Battle Among Top Competitors

The competition at Smash Summit 9 was fierce, as it brought together some of the finest players in the community. Hungrybox faced off against legendary competitors such as Joseph “Mang0” Marquez, William “Leffen” Hjelte, and Justin “Plup” McGrath. Despite the immense pressure and intense matches, Hungrybox showcased his composure and strategic gameplay to emerge as the ultimate champion.
